Skip to content
  • Home
  • Aktuell
  • Tags
  • 0 Ungelesen 0
  • Kategorien
  • Unreplied
  • Beliebt
  • GitHub
  • Docu
  • Hilfe
Skins
  • Light
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Standard: (Kein Skin)
  • Kein Skin
Einklappen
ioBroker Logo

Community Forum

donate donate
  1. ioBroker Community Home
  2. Deutsch
  3. Off Topic
  4. Grafana: Wie Anzeige von Tages-Werten des Stromverbrauchs?

NEWS

  • Jahresrückblick 2025 – unser neuer Blogbeitrag ist online! ✨
    BluefoxB
    Bluefox
    16
    1
    1.3k

  • Neuer Blogbeitrag: Monatsrückblick - Dezember 2025 🎄
    BluefoxB
    Bluefox
    13
    1
    777

  • Weihnachtsangebot 2025! 🎄
    BluefoxB
    Bluefox
    25
    1
    2.0k

Grafana: Wie Anzeige von Tages-Werten des Stromverbrauchs?

Geplant Angeheftet Gesperrt Verschoben Off Topic
11 Beiträge 4 Kommentatoren 2.5k Aufrufe 7 Watching
  • Älteste zuerst
  • Neuste zuerst
  • Meiste Stimmen
Antworten
  • In einem neuen Thema antworten
Anmelden zum Antworten
Dieses Thema wurde gelöscht. Nur Nutzer mit entsprechenden Rechten können es sehen.
  • M Markus 7

    Hallo zusammen,

    auch wenn ich hier nicht im Grafana-Forum bin, denke ich, dass mir jemand eine kleine Hilfestellung zu meinem Problem meiner Herausforderung geben kann :-)

    Ich möchte in Grafana u.a. meinen Stromverbrauch pro Tag visualisieren. Das geht über die entsprechende Einbindung der InfluxDB-Abfrage sehr gut als Liniendiagramm. Nun möchte ich aber die Werte (kWh) als Differenz zum Vortag in einer Tabelle (... oder als Balkendiagramm...) dargestellt bekommen. In allen Videos dazu wird mir folgende Einstellung dazu gezeigt:

    196c9877-fa9d-4d78-922f-58e8302009e2-image.png

    Ich meine, das dass aus der Influx-DB-Version 1.x kommt, ich benutze aber die Version 2.x unter der die Abfrage folgendermaßen aussieht:

    02efee03-506a-4320-8e54-3406b09fe696-image.png

    Meine Frage: Wie kann ich jetzt die notwendigen Schritte "Differenzbildung" und "Gruppierung auf ganze Tage" (oder so ähnlich) bewerkstelligen, damit ich in der Tabelle den Stromverbrauch pro Tag (... der letzten sieben Tage) angezeigt bekomme?

    Danke für eine hilfreiche Antwort,

    Viele Grüße
    Markus

    crunchipC Offline
    crunchipC Offline
    crunchip
    Forum Testing Most Active
    schrieb am zuletzt editiert von
    #2

    @markus-7 sagte in Grafana: Wie Anzeige von Tages-Werten des Stromverbrauchs?:

    In allen Videos dazu wird mir folgende Einstellung dazu gezeigt:

    https://www.youtube.com/watch?v=KVCTWBczL-I&list=PLtmpvkBHhB2qrgu-HmSi58UUa7HrW6d6f&index=4

    umgestiegen von Proxmox auf Unraid

    M 1 Antwort Letzte Antwort
    1
    • crunchipC crunchip

      @markus-7 sagte in Grafana: Wie Anzeige von Tages-Werten des Stromverbrauchs?:

      In allen Videos dazu wird mir folgende Einstellung dazu gezeigt:

      https://www.youtube.com/watch?v=KVCTWBczL-I&list=PLtmpvkBHhB2qrgu-HmSi58UUa7HrW6d6f&index=4

      M Offline
      M Offline
      Markus 7
      schrieb am zuletzt editiert von Markus 7
      #3

      @crunchip

      Danke dir für die schnelle Hilfe, das Video hatte ich so leider nicht gefunden.
      Habe es damit hinbekommen :blush:

      8f5d82d9-703f-4d85-807b-7f9e19e29710-image.png

      M 1 Antwort Letzte Antwort
      0
      • M Markus 7

        @crunchip

        Danke dir für die schnelle Hilfe, das Video hatte ich so leider nicht gefunden.
        Habe es damit hinbekommen :blush:

        8f5d82d9-703f-4d85-807b-7f9e19e29710-image.png

        M Offline
        M Offline
        Markus 7
        schrieb am zuletzt editiert von
        #4

        Jetzt habe ich noch folgende Kleinigkeit, die mich etwas stört - vielleicht habt ihr mir eine Lösung dafür.

        Ich benutze folgenden Code, um den Stromertrag der letzetn 7 Tage zu berechnen und zu visualisieren:

        import "timezone" option location = timezone.location(name:"Europe/Berlin")
          from(bucket: "iobroker_0")
          |> range(start: v.timeRangeStart, stop: v.timeRangeStop)
          |> filter(fn: (r) => r["_measurement"] == "BalkonPV_Ertrag")
          |> filter(fn: (r) => r["_field"] == "value")
          |> difference(nonNegative: true, columns: ["_value"], keepFirst: false)
          |> aggregateWindow(every: 1d, fn: sum, createEmpty: false)
          |> yield(name: "difference")
        

        Das klappt auch gut, bis auf die Besonderheit, dass immer der aktuelle Tag immer zweimal dargestellt wird (hier: 12.06.23):

        08a9006d-8bec-4443-9bf3-cbbc6ce1b4d9-image.png

        Habt ihr eine Idee, woran das liegen könnte bzw. wie ich das beheben kann?

        Gruß Markus

        M Marc BergM 2 Antworten Letzte Antwort
        0
        • M Markus 7

          Jetzt habe ich noch folgende Kleinigkeit, die mich etwas stört - vielleicht habt ihr mir eine Lösung dafür.

          Ich benutze folgenden Code, um den Stromertrag der letzetn 7 Tage zu berechnen und zu visualisieren:

          import "timezone" option location = timezone.location(name:"Europe/Berlin")
            from(bucket: "iobroker_0")
            |> range(start: v.timeRangeStart, stop: v.timeRangeStop)
            |> filter(fn: (r) => r["_measurement"] == "BalkonPV_Ertrag")
            |> filter(fn: (r) => r["_field"] == "value")
            |> difference(nonNegative: true, columns: ["_value"], keepFirst: false)
            |> aggregateWindow(every: 1d, fn: sum, createEmpty: false)
            |> yield(name: "difference")
          

          Das klappt auch gut, bis auf die Besonderheit, dass immer der aktuelle Tag immer zweimal dargestellt wird (hier: 12.06.23):

          08a9006d-8bec-4443-9bf3-cbbc6ce1b4d9-image.png

          Habt ihr eine Idee, woran das liegen könnte bzw. wie ich das beheben kann?

          Gruß Markus

          M Offline
          M Offline
          Markus 7
          schrieb am zuletzt editiert von
          #5

          Hat niemand eine Idee?

          crunchipC 1 Antwort Letzte Antwort
          0
          • M Markus 7

            Hat niemand eine Idee?

            crunchipC Offline
            crunchipC Offline
            crunchip
            Forum Testing Most Active
            schrieb am zuletzt editiert von crunchip
            #6

            @markus-7 liegts vllt an der Zeit(timezone)

            umgestiegen von Proxmox auf Unraid

            1 Antwort Letzte Antwort
            0
            • M Markus 7

              Jetzt habe ich noch folgende Kleinigkeit, die mich etwas stört - vielleicht habt ihr mir eine Lösung dafür.

              Ich benutze folgenden Code, um den Stromertrag der letzetn 7 Tage zu berechnen und zu visualisieren:

              import "timezone" option location = timezone.location(name:"Europe/Berlin")
                from(bucket: "iobroker_0")
                |> range(start: v.timeRangeStart, stop: v.timeRangeStop)
                |> filter(fn: (r) => r["_measurement"] == "BalkonPV_Ertrag")
                |> filter(fn: (r) => r["_field"] == "value")
                |> difference(nonNegative: true, columns: ["_value"], keepFirst: false)
                |> aggregateWindow(every: 1d, fn: sum, createEmpty: false)
                |> yield(name: "difference")
              

              Das klappt auch gut, bis auf die Besonderheit, dass immer der aktuelle Tag immer zweimal dargestellt wird (hier: 12.06.23):

              08a9006d-8bec-4443-9bf3-cbbc6ce1b4d9-image.png

              Habt ihr eine Idee, woran das liegen könnte bzw. wie ich das beheben kann?

              Gruß Markus

              Marc BergM Offline
              Marc BergM Offline
              Marc Berg
              Most Active
              schrieb am zuletzt editiert von Marc Berg
              #7

              @markus-7 sagte in Grafana: Wie Anzeige von Tages-Werten des Stromverbrauchs?:

              Habt ihr eine Idee, woran das liegen könnte bzw. wie ich das beheben kann?

              tausch die Zeile mit "aggregateWindow" aus und nimm diese:

              |> aggregateWindow(every: 1d, fn: sum, createEmpty: false, timeSrc: "_start")

              NUC10I3+Ubuntu+Docker+ioBroker+influxDB2+Node Red+EMQX+Grafana

              Pi-hole, Traefik, Checkmk, Conbee II+Zigbee2MQTT, ESPSomfy-RTS, LoRaWAN, Arduino, KiCad

              Benutzt das Voting im Beitrag, wenn er euch geholfen hat.

              M 1 Antwort Letzte Antwort
              2
              • Marc BergM Marc Berg

                @markus-7 sagte in Grafana: Wie Anzeige von Tages-Werten des Stromverbrauchs?:

                Habt ihr eine Idee, woran das liegen könnte bzw. wie ich das beheben kann?

                tausch die Zeile mit "aggregateWindow" aus und nimm diese:

                |> aggregateWindow(every: 1d, fn: sum, createEmpty: false, timeSrc: "_start")

                M Offline
                M Offline
                Markus 7
                schrieb am zuletzt editiert von
                #8

                @marc-berg

                Genau das wars - vielen Dank Marc :+1:

                7365317e-cac5-4556-a18c-467afdee1f86-image.png

                D 1 Antwort Letzte Antwort
                0
                • M Markus 7

                  @marc-berg

                  Genau das wars - vielen Dank Marc :+1:

                  7365317e-cac5-4556-a18c-467afdee1f86-image.png

                  D Offline
                  D Offline
                  DirkS 1
                  schrieb am zuletzt editiert von
                  #9

                  @markus-7 said in Grafana: Wie Anzeige von Tages-Werten des Stromverbrauchs?:

                  @marc-berg

                  Genau das wars - vielen Dank Marc :+1:

                  7365317e-cac5-4556-a18c-467afdee1f86-image.png

                  Wie hast du das in Grafana so schön gebaut? Ich versuche das grade nachzustellen, denke du hast "bar gauge" verwendet aber komme nicht zu dieser schicken Tabellen Ansicht. Meine Abfrage ist identisch zu deiner.

                  M 1 Antwort Letzte Antwort
                  0
                  • D DirkS 1

                    @markus-7 said in Grafana: Wie Anzeige von Tages-Werten des Stromverbrauchs?:

                    @marc-berg

                    Genau das wars - vielen Dank Marc :+1:

                    7365317e-cac5-4556-a18c-467afdee1f86-image.png

                    Wie hast du das in Grafana so schön gebaut? Ich versuche das grade nachzustellen, denke du hast "bar gauge" verwendet aber komme nicht zu dieser schicken Tabellen Ansicht. Meine Abfrage ist identisch zu deiner.

                    M Offline
                    M Offline
                    Markus 7
                    schrieb am zuletzt editiert von
                    #10

                    @dirks-1

                    Ich habe die Visualisierung als "Table" erstellt und die Cell options mit dem Cell type "Gauge".
                    Bekomme es leider gerade nicht hin, die Visualisierung zu exportieren, daher einfach mal die relevanten Einstellungen als Screenshots:

                    e7aa2a14-1144-44c3-a441-945be08eba1a-image.png
                    16d8fe61-23a6-4afa-9f68-b7377c248b31-image.png
                    ce93bfa6-daf9-4938-95aa-bf499ad118a4-image.png
                    55b21d63-2cfe-46bb-b605-285c0c42ef5d-image.png

                    Hoffe, das hilft dir weiter, ansonsten gerne nochmal nachfragen.

                    D 1 Antwort Letzte Antwort
                    1
                    • M Markus 7

                      @dirks-1

                      Ich habe die Visualisierung als "Table" erstellt und die Cell options mit dem Cell type "Gauge".
                      Bekomme es leider gerade nicht hin, die Visualisierung zu exportieren, daher einfach mal die relevanten Einstellungen als Screenshots:

                      e7aa2a14-1144-44c3-a441-945be08eba1a-image.png
                      16d8fe61-23a6-4afa-9f68-b7377c248b31-image.png
                      ce93bfa6-daf9-4938-95aa-bf499ad118a4-image.png
                      55b21d63-2cfe-46bb-b605-285c0c42ef5d-image.png

                      Hoffe, das hilft dir weiter, ansonsten gerne nochmal nachfragen.

                      D Offline
                      D Offline
                      DirkS 1
                      schrieb am zuletzt editiert von
                      #11

                      @markus-7 du hast mir exakt die Hinweise gegeben die ich brauchte. Ausserdem habe ich mal Grafana von 9 auf 11 geupgraded. Da geht natürlich auch plötzlich mehr und leicht anders als du es gemacht hast aber nur im Detail! Danke jetzt sieht es so aus wie ich wollte.

                      9aaec2be-37ea-444c-ad62-2a8e4020e81f-image.png

                      1 Antwort Letzte Antwort
                      0
                      Antworten
                      • In einem neuen Thema antworten
                      Anmelden zum Antworten
                      • Älteste zuerst
                      • Neuste zuerst
                      • Meiste Stimmen


                      Support us

                      ioBroker
                      Community Adapters
                      Donate

                      854

                      Online

                      32.6k

                      Benutzer

                      82.0k

                      Themen

                      1.3m

                      Beiträge
                      Community
                      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en | Einwilligungseinstellungen
                      ioBroker Community 2014-2025
                      logo
                      • Anmelden

                      • Du hast noch kein Konto? Registrieren

                      • Anmelden oder registrieren, um zu suchen
                      • Erster Beitrag
                        Letzter Beitrag
                      0
                      • Home
                      • Aktuell
                      • Tags
                      • Ungelesen 0
                      • Kategorien
                      • Unreplied
                      • Beliebt
                      • GitHub
                      • Docu
                      • Hilfe